'
' Project: vbrcvall
'
' Description:
'    This application illustrates the use of the ioctl commands SIO_RCVALL,
'    SIO_RCVALL_MCAST, and SIO_RCVALL_IGMPMCAST. These are three new ioctl
'    commands available in Windows 2000 that may be set on a raw IP socket
'    which can then be used to read the raw IP packets off of the network.
'    This app provides a simple GUI for setting the various options
'    available with these ioctls.
'

'
' Subroutine: PrintInterfaceList
'
' Description:
'    This routine gets all local IP interfaces. This is necessary because
'    to use the SIO_RCVALLxxx options, you must be bound to an explicit
'    local interface (that is, you cannot bind to INADDR_ANY).
'
Sub PrintInterfaceList()
    Dim s As Long
    Dim dwBytesRet As Long
    Dim ret As Long, i As Long
    Dim slist As SOCKET_ADDRESS_LIST
    Dim Buf As String
    Dim strResult As String
        
    Dim structAddr As sockaddr
    
    Buf = String(1024, 0)
    dwBytesRet = 0
      
    s = WSASocket(AF_INET, SOCK_STREAM, IPPROTO_IP, ByVal 0, 0, WSA_FLAG_OVERLAPPED)
    
    If s = INVALID_SOCKET Then
        MsgBox "WSASocket failed. Error: " & Err.LastDllError & ". App shuts down."
        Exit Sub
    End If
    '
    ' Use SIO_ADDRESS_LIST_QUERY to obtain the local IP interfaces.
    '
    ret = WSAIoctl(s, SIO_ADDRESS_LIST_QUERY, ByVal 0, 0, slist, 1024, dwBytesRet, ByVal 0, ByVal 0)
    
    If ret = SOCKET_ERROR Then
        MsgBox "SIO_ADDRESS_LIST_QUERY failed. Error: " & Err.LastDllError
        Exit Sub
    End If
    '
    ' Parse through the returned structures
    '
    strResult = "Bytes Returned: " & dwBytesRet & " bytes" & vbCrLf
    strResult = strResult & "      Addr Count: " & slist.iAddressCount & vbCrLf
    Debug.Print strResult
    For i = 0 To slist.iAddressCount - 1
        Dim strSockaddr As String
        Dim ptrAddr As Long
        strSockaddr = String(2560, 0)
        ptrAddr = slist.Address(i).lpSockaddr
        CopyMemory structAddr, ByVal ptrAddr, 16
        CopyMemory LocalIPList(i), structAddr, LenB(structAddr)
        lstrcpy1 strSockaddr, inet_ntoa(structAddr.sin_addr)
        strSockaddr = Trim(strSockaddr)
        strResult = "Addr [" & i & "]: " & strSockaddr
        List1.AddItem strResult
    Next i
    
    closesocket s
    
    List1.ListIndex = 0
End Sub

'
' Subroutine: Timer1_Timer
'
' Description:
'    This routine is the timer callback routine. This is triggered whenever
'    the timer expires. It uses WSAEventSelect to check for data to be read.
'    If this is the first call to the timer handler, the raw socket is first
'    created and the appropriate SIO_RCVALLxx ioctl is set.
'
Private Sub Timer1_Timer()
    'We could just create a socket and do blocking read in loop
    'but in VB we don't want to block, so here is the timer hack
    If sockAll = INVALID_SOCKET Then
        sockAll = WSASocket(AF_INET, SOCK_RAW, dwProtocol, ByVal 0, 0, WSA_FLAG_OVERLAPPED)
        If sockAll = INVALID_SOCKET Then
            MsgBox "WSASocket failed. Error: " & Err.LastDllError
            Exit Sub
        End If
        LocalIPList(dwInterface).sin_family = AF_INET
        LocalIPList(dwInterface).sin_port = htons(0)
        '
        ' Have to bind to an explicit IP interface
        '
        dwRet = bind(sockAll, LocalIPList(dwInterface), LenB(LocalIPList(dwInterface)))
        If dwRet = SOCKET_ERROR Then
            MsgBox "bind failed. Error: " & Err.LastDllError
            Exit Sub
        End If
        
        optval = 1
        '
        ' Set the SIO_RCVALLxxx ioctl
        '
        dwRet = WSAIoctl(sockAll, dwIoControlCode, optval, LenB(optval), ByVal 0, 0, dwBytesRet, ByVal 0, 0)
        If dwRet = SOCKET_ERROR Then
            MsgBox "dwIoControlControl failed. Error: " & Err.LastDllError
            Exit Sub
        End If
    End If
    
    ' receive data
    dwRc = WSAEventSelect(sockAll, hEvent, FD_READ)
    If (dwRc = SOCKET_ERROR) Then
        MsgBox "Failed to select event. Error: " & Err.LastDllError
        Exit Sub
    End If
        
    dwRc = WSAWaitForMultipleEvents(1, hEvent, False, 0, False)
       
    Select Case dwRc
    Case WSA_WAIT_TIMEOUT
        Debug.Print "Recv timed out"
        
    Case WSA_WAIT_EVENT_0
        Dim NetworkEvents As WSANETWORKEVENTS
        NetworkEvents.lNetWorkEvents = 0
        dwRet = WSAEnumNetworkEvents(sockAll, hEvent, NetworkEvents)
        If (dwRet = SOCKET_ERROR) Then
            MsgBox "WSAEnumNetworkEvents failed to select event. Error: " & Err.LastDllError
        Else
                        
            'We are only interested in recv
            If (FD_READ And NetworkEvents.lNetWorkEvents) Then
                dwRc = recv(sockAll, RetMsg(0), 65535, 0)
                If dwRc = SOCKET_ERROR Then
                    MsgBox "Couldn't recieve data from remote Socket. Error: " & Err.LastDllError
                Else
                    Debug.Print "recv " & dwRc
                    DecodeIPHeader RetMsg, uiSourceAddr, usSourcePort, uiDestAddr, usDestPort
                End If
            End If
        End If
    
    Case WSA_WAIT_FAILED
        MsgBox "WSAWaitForMultipleEvents failed. Error: " & Err.LastDllError
    Case Else
        MsgBox "Unexpected WSAWaitForMultipleEvents return. Error: " & Err.LastDllError
    End Select
    
    dwRc = WSAEventSelect(sockAll, hEvent, 0)
    If (dwRc = SOCKET_ERROR) Then
        MsgBox "Failed to select event. Error: " & Err.LastDllError
        Exit Sub
    End If

End Sub
